Objective To understand menopause women's prevention and health by investigating women's behavior and attitude toward menopause syndrome and hormone replacement therapy(HRT)
Methods A prospective study was conducted in 4.489 Chinese women living in defferent areas of Guangdong province.A structured questionire was used to examine their perception of menopause and HRT.
Results Most of women had the attitude to endure the climacteric symptoms, only 19.9% women would consult doctors.36.2% of them would consult physicians, 341.1% of them would consult herbalist doctors, only 20.3% of them would consult gynecologist. 1.4% of investigated women were using HRT.The wonmen's behavior and attitude were affected by culture level, profession, economic level.And the women living in different areas had different attitude.Women of post menopause had different attitude from women before menopuse.
Conclusion A relative lack of understanding of menopause and HRT was showed.Improved education about menopause and HRT in this group of Chineses should be considered, especially in poor countries and mountain areas.
